Blender sauce. Cook from the recipe
Ratio
Ingredients
- Avocadoabout ½ avocado (40 g)
- Lime Juiceabout ¾ tsp (4 ml)
- Lemon Juiceabout ¾ tsp (4 ml)
- Waterabout 1 Tbsp (17 ml)
- Olive Oil¾ tsp (4 ml)
- Ascorbic Acid0.08 g
- Saltabout ⅛ tsp (0.4 g)
Method
- This sauce needs a blender. The jar is for storing it, not making it.
- Combine measured ingredients and blend until smooth.
- Taste and adjust salt and acid.
